Experiencing water damage is usually a homeowner’s worst nightmare. The repercussions may be in depth, affecting not only the property but additionally the finances and livelihood of the affected individuals. Navigating water damage insurance coverage claims may be difficult, yet understanding the process is important to ensure a clean recovery.


Water can enter homes by way of varied means, corresponding to floods, burst pipes, or defective home equipment. Regardless of the cause, the first motion should sometimes be to examine the insurance coverage. Different policies cowl varying elements of water damage, and understanding what is included is essential.




Many owners assume that every one kinds of water damage are lined underneath normal householders insurance coverage. This just isn't all the time the case. For instance, damage due to gradual leaks or poor upkeep may not be coated. Additionally, damages ensuing from flooding usually require separate flood insurance.


Once the source of the damage has been addressed, it’s necessary to document the state of affairs completely. Taking pictures of the affected areas and any private property that has been broken is crucial for claims processing. The more evidence collected, the stronger the claim shall be.

After documenting the damage, the subsequent step is to inform the insurance provider. Many insurance companies have specific timelines for submitting claims, making prompt communication essential. It’s advisable to contact them as soon as possible to avoid any delays or complications.


Once a claim has been filed, the insurance company will likely send an adjuster to evaluate the damage. During this go to, the adjuster will evaluate the state of affairs, on the lookout for evidence of the damage and figuring out whether or not the claim falls throughout the policy protection. Being current throughout this evaluation can help provide any extra information the adjuster might want.

Following the evaluation, the next section typically involves ready for the insurance coverage company's decision. This can generally be a prolonged process. If the claim is accredited, householders will obtain compensation for essential repairs and replacements. However, if a claim is denied, there could be an choice to enchantment.


The enchantment process may be intricate. Homeowners ought to rigorously review the explanations for the denial and gather any extra documentation that counters the insurance company's claims. It may also be beneficial to seek the guidance of a professional, corresponding to a public adjuster or legal professional, who makes a speciality of insurance coverage claims.


Another necessary facet is preserving records of all communications with the insurance provider. Document all phone calls, emails, and letters. This ensures that there might be a clear trail of knowledge exchanged and can be useful within the event of a dispute.

Repairs can begin as soon as a settlement has been reached. Ensuring that every one repairs are thoroughly accomplished to trade standards is important. Any work accomplished also wants to be documented to take care of a document for potential future claims.


Water damage can lead to extra complications if not handled promptly. Mold growth is a big concern. Mold can develop in as little as 24 to forty eight hours after exposure to moisture. It not only poses well being risks but can even have an effect on the insurance claim process. Many insurance policies embody particular clauses associated to mold damage, so it’s essential to address any moisture points and talk thoroughly with the insurer.

    What forms of water damage are usually lined underneath home insurance?



Most house insurance insurance policies cowl sudden and accidental water damage, such as damage from burst pipes, roof leaks, or plumbing failures. However, damage from flooding or water that has been stagnant for a protracted period is in all probability not covered, often requiring separate flood insurance.

How do I file a water damage insurance coverage claim?


To file a claim, start by documenting the damage with photos and notes. Contact your insurance coverage agent or company to report the claim, and observe their specific claims process, which can include filling out a claim type and providing supporting documentation.


What should I do immediately after discovering water damage?

Immediately handle the source of the water to prevent further damage, such as shutting off the water provide or contacting a plumber. Then, document the damage with pictures and start contacting your insurance company to report the state of affairs.

Will my insurance cowl mold that develops after water damage?


Coverage for mold sometimes is dependent upon your coverage. If the mold is a direct result of a lined water damage incident and was reported in a timely manner, it may be coated. However, mold progress because of negligence or prolonged water exposure will not be lined.






How long do I have to file a water damage insurance claim?

The timeframe to file a claim varies by insurance supplier and coverage. Generally, it's advisable to file as quickly as attainable after discovering the damage. Many suppliers advocate doing so within a few days to ensure protection and compliance with policy phrases.


Can I select my very own repair contractor for water damage?

Yes, policyholders can often select their very own contractor for repairs. However, it’s essential to speak together with your insurance coverage adjuster and ensure that your contractor meets the supplier's necessities, as this will affect claim coverage and cost.


What is the average payout for water damage claims?


The payout for water damage claims can differ widely based mostly on the extent of the damage, the sort of coverage, and policy limits. On common, claims can range from a few thousand to tens of 1000's of dollars, depending on the specifics of the scenario.
